  • Work cat.: Toxicological profile for hydrogen sulfide and carbonyl sulfide, 2016:p. 7 (Carbonyl sulfide (COS) is a colorless gas that smells like rotten eggs; it does not have an odor when it is free from impurities. Carbonyl sulfide can also be called carbon oxide sulfide and carbon oxysulfide)
  • PubChem website, July 2, 2020(Carbonyl sulfide. Molecular Formula: COS. Synonyms: Carbon oxysulfide; Carbonyl sulphide; Carbon oxide sulfide)
  • Molecule of the week archive, via American Chemical Society website, July 2, 2020(Carbonyl sulfide (COS) is a colorless gas with a sulfur-like odor)
  • Wikipedia, July 2, 2020: Carbonyl group (In organic chemistry, a carbonyl group is a functional group composed of a carbon atom double-bonded to an oxygen atom: C=O; Examples of inorganic carbonyl compounds are carbon dioxide and carbonyl sulfide)
